And when Dwight spied the piano there and learned of her interest in music, he insisted on trying her voice, and was loud in his praise of its promise.

Before he left, it was arranged that she should come to his studio and take lessons twice a week.

Openly his pupil now, she could speak of him to Joe, and he came to dine with them often.
How smoothly things were working out.

If there were any cloud upon the horizon it was the occasional presence of Amy's old friend, Fanny Carr.
Fanny had been abroad through the summer, but in October she had returned.

She had come to see Ethel several times, in the same determinedly friendly way; and Nourse reported that she was going frequently to see Joe at his office about her eternal money affairs.
And the fact that Joe never spoke of it only made the matter worse.
